wood noun

  1. a golf club with a long shaft used to hit long shots; originally made with a wooden head

    Example

    • "metal woods are now standard"
  2. any wind instrument other than the brass instruments
  3. the trees and other plants in a large densely wooded area
  4. the hard fibrous lignified substance under the bark of trees
